Fristads High Vis Functional Pants Class 2 2680 GLPS
Product description
Product Features:
- Recycled material
- Mechanical stretch
- Waterproof, windproof and breathable
- Sealed seams
- Adjustable waist with hook and loop fastener, elastic sides and belt loops
- Concealed button
- Zip fly
- Double-reinforced crotch seam
- 2 front pockets with concealed opening
- Back pocket with concealed zipper
- Pre-shaped knees with double fabric
- Concealed 2-way zippers on leg exterior up to front pockets, with inner flap
- Adjustable leg endings with hook and loop fastener
- Concealed boot hook
Technical Specifications:
- Water column: 10,000 mm
- RET: 15
- Certified according to EN ISO 20471 Class 2 and EN 343 Class 4/4
- Tested after 20 washes
- OEKO-TEX® certified

Standards and labels
EN 13688:2013/A1:2021 is an amendment to the European standard EN 13688:2013 that specifies the performance requirements for protective clothing. The standard includes requirements for safety, comfort, and durability, as well as tests for determining these properties. Protective clothing includes items like coveralls, aprons, and gloves that are worn to protect the wearer from hazards. The amendment updates the standard to include new test methods and performance requirements. Possible test results include resistance to chemicals, heat, abrasion and tearing, as well as breathability and comfort. The clothing can be tested under different conditions to check if it meets the standard's requirements.
EN 343 is a European standard for protective clothing against bad weather. It says clothes must be waterproof, breathable, and not let water in. It's used to protect workers in different industries like construction and transportation. Tests must show the clothing meets these standards.

Waterproofness Class 4EN 343:2019 is a standard that sets forth requirements and test methods for protective clothing, specifically focusing on garments intended to offer protection against precipitation and wet conditions, ensuring waterproofness and breathability. Class 4 signifies the highest level of waterproof performance, indicating that the garment effectively prevents water penetration under high hydrostatic pressure. This classification suggests that the garment offers superior protection against heavy rain and wet conditions, keeping the wearer dry and comfortable. The test method involves subjecting fabric samples to a specified water pressure for a predetermined duration and assessing any water penetration. Garments achieving Class 4 in Waterproofness are highly suitable for use in environments where protection against heavy rain and prolonged exposure to moisture is essential, such as outdoor work and activities in inclement weather conditions, ensuring user safety and comfort.
Breathability Class 4EN 343:2019 is a standard that specifies requirements and test methods for protective clothing, including garments designed to provide protection against precipitation and wet conditions, with the aim of ensuring both waterproofness and breathability. Class 4 in Breathability meabs the highest level of breathability, indicating that the garment allows significant moisture vapor transmission while maintaining its waterproofness. This classification suggests that the garment provides excellent comfort for the wearer by allowing sweat and moisture to escape, thereby reducing the risk of overheating and discomfort during prolonged wear. The test method involves placing a fabric sample over a permeable plate in a controlled environment, applying a specific water pressure to simulate rain, and measuring the fabric's resistance to water penetration and its ability to transmit water vapor. Garments achieving Class 4 in Breathability offer practical advantages, as they are suitable for use in demanding outdoor activities and occupations where both waterproofness and breathability are essential, such as outdoor work in variable weather conditions.

Reflective Strip Area Grade 3The EN ISO 20471:2013 standard specifies the requirements for high-visibility clothing, with a specific focus on the reflective strip area, a crucial element for ensuring visibility in low-light conditions. A test result achieving Grade 3 indicates the highest level of reflectivity performance in this standard, ensuring optimal visibility and safety for the wearer in various lighting conditions. In grade 3 products reflective tape is 0.20 m2 and fluorescent material is 0.8 m2.The test methodology involves assessing the amount and quality of retroreflective material on garments. This is quantified under precise conditions to ensure that the reflective strips meet stringent visibility requirements even from significant distances or in poor lighting conditions. Garments that meet Grade 3 requirements are suitable for use in high-risk environments where being seen by others is crucial for safety, such as road construction sites, airport ground operations, and other scenarios with high vehicular traffic or complex visual backgrounds.
Reflective Strip Area Grade 2The EU standard EN ISO 20471:2013, which outlines requirements for high-visibility clothing, specifically includes criteria for the reflective strip area needed for different grades of visibility and safety. A Grade 2 result identifies that reflective tape is 0.13 m2 and fluorescent material is 0.5 m2. This rating is determined through a combination of tests that assess how effectively the garment’s reflective strips can reflect light in low visibility or night conditions. For items rated Grade 2, this typically means the product has been assessed to provide a good level of visibility and reflectivity that is deemed suitable for environments with some level of light or medium-low risk areas. It assures that the wearer will be adequately noticed by others, particularly in scenarios where visibility is critical for safety, such as road work at night or in adverse weather conditions.
Oeko-Tex Standard 100 is a product certification program for textiles, which is awarded by the Oeko-Tex Association. This program verifies that the textile products are free from harmful chemicals. To be able to use the Oeko-Tex Standard 100 label, a product must meet certain requirements set by the Oeko-Tex Association which include limits on the levels of harmful substances such as pesticides, heavy metals, and formaldehyde. The textile products are inspected and certified by Oeko-Tex, they can use the Oeko-Tex Standard 100 label on their packaging to show that they are free from harmful chemicals. This certification is for all types of textiles, from raw materials to finished products, and it is globally recognized.
